1. Introduction to Game Mechanics and Player Engagement

Core game mechanics are the foundational rules and systems that define how a game operates and how players interact with it. They include elements such as spinning reels, paylines, bonus triggers, and reward distributions. These mechanics are critical for player retention because they create predictable yet exciting patterns of play, fostering familiarity and mastery over time. For example, fixed paylines offer players clarity and strategic options, encouraging repeated engagement.

The psychology behind player engagement often relies on the principles of reinforcement and reward. When players experience consistent positive feedback—such as winning combinations or exciting bonus rounds—they are more likely to continue playing. This is supported by behavioral theories like operant conditioning, which suggest that rewards reinforce certain behaviors, making players more motivated to keep engaging.

Modern games integrate advanced mechanics—such as dynamic bonus triggers, adaptive difficulty, and thematic symbols—to deepen player immersion and satisfaction. These innovations are designed not only to entertain but also to sustain interest over longer periods, turning casual players into loyal fans.

2. Fundamental Principles of Game Design That Influence Engagement

Several core principles underpin effective game design. Among these, balancing randomness and skill is essential. While skill-based elements can foster a sense of mastery, randomness introduces unpredictability that keeps players excited. Reward systems are also pivotal; frequent and meaningful rewards boost motivation, while well-designed reward hierarchies create long-term engagement.

Accessibility features—such as adjustable interface sizes, audio cues, and simplified controls—ensure that games are inclusive. This broadens the potential player base and enhances engagement across diverse audiences.

3. The Role of Randomness and Chance in Player Experience

Randomness introduces excitement by creating unpredictability. For example, in slot games, the thrill of hitting a winning combination is amplified by the element of chance, which prevents gameplay from becoming monotonous. Controlled randomness—where the outcomes are statistically fair—maintains player trust and encourages continued play.

An example of effective randomness control is seen in slot games that guarantee super bonuses after certain conditions are met, such as a minimum number of spins or specific symbol appearances. This approach balances excitement with fairness, reinforcing positive perceptions of the game.

Example: Triggering Super Bonuses with Guaranteed Rewards in Slot Games

Many modern slot machines incorporate mechanisms where, after a set number of spins, a super bonus or jackpot is guaranteed. This controlled randomness ensures players feel rewarded for their persistence, enhancing satisfaction and encouraging continued engagement. Such mechanics exemplify how transparency and fairness in chance-based systems foster trust.

4. Mechanics of Rewarding Systems: From Basic to Advanced

Reward systems are central to player motivation. Basic structures like paylines establish clear pathways for wins, helping players understand how their actions lead to outcomes. As games evolve, more sophisticated systems such as progressive jackpots or bonus-triggering features enhance depth and longevity of engagement.

Reward System Type Description
Fixed Paylines Predefined lines that determine winning combinations, fostering understanding and predictability.
Progressive Jackpots Growing prize pools that increase with each bet, promoting long-term engagement.
Bonus Triggers Special symbols or conditions that activate bonus rounds, adding layers of excitement.

6. The Science of Player Psychology and Reward Mechanics

Research shows that reward frequency influences motivation significantly. Frequent small wins, combined with occasional large jackpots, create a ‘reward schedule’ that keeps players hooked—this is known as the variable ratio reinforcement schedule, which is highly effective in maintaining behavior.

Surprise elements, such as scatters that trigger super bonuses, leverage the human tendency to seek unexpected rewards. These surprises sustain interest and create memorable moments, encouraging players to return.

“In game design, unpredictability combined with fairness is key to fostering trust and excitement.” — Game Psychology Expert

Using symbols like clovers, which are culturally associated with luck, further reinforces positive associations and rewards, blending cultural meaning with game mechanics.
